  1. there is no specific best length, otherwise they would sell only one size. whatever you are most comfortable with. are you looking for a fly rod? spinning rod? trolling rod? all these are going to come in different lengths. but more than likely, a spinning rod of about 6' would work fine. the others... well...you need to go to a good tackle shop and handle them.
  2. you have to put your reel on it and see how it balances out. you also need to whip it around cast a few different weights like 1/16 oz and 1/8 ounce at least. lastly you have to decide one, two or three piece rods for easy carrying in order to access way difficult areas to get to in order to fish. I had a four piece ultralight I used for packing down to the Santa Ana River below the damn at Big Bear to fish german browns and I could carry it on my back and nothing stuck out that branches and trees would have broke off.
